Home![]() Robert Perry "Dada" Amos
July 17, 1939 - July 01, 2009
Tuscola, Illinois Bob’s career with the Army Corps of Engineers brought him to Fort Belvoir, Virginia, where, as the only 2nd Lt. brave enough to date the post commander’s daughter, he met his wife, Ellen. Army life brought the family to Germany, sparking a lifelong interest in travel. Bob’s engineering career later led to South Carolina, Nebraska and then to Hercules Incorporated in Brunswick, Georgia. Although he rarely mentioned his Vietnam service due to his modesty and respect for those who had made greater sacrifices, Bob was awarded a bronze star for his efforts in ’66 and ’67.
